Modder Adds Thomas The Tank Engine To Morrowind, Hints At Legal Threats From Mattel

If you’ve ever seen the mods that put Thomas the Tank Engine in Fallout 4, Resident Evil Village, and The Elder Scrolls 5: Skyrim, it was largely due to the work of modder known as Trainwiz‬. Now, Trainwiz has struck again by placing Thomas in The Elder Scrolls 3: Morrowind, while hinting that he’s been on the receiving end of Mattel’s displeasure for his work.

Trainwiz‬ released the Really Useful Cliffracers mod on Nexus Mods, which swaps out the flying cliff racers with Thomas the Tank Engine. Trainwiz also left comments on the page that read like a direct challenge to Mattel.

“I made a mod that replaces cliffracers with Thomas the Tank Engine,” wrote ‪Trainwiz‬. “I am incapable of learning lessons whenever it involves corporations, because I fundamentally do not view toy company CEOs or media CEOs as people.”
